Mycobacterium tuberculosis complex Probe qPCR Kit Mouse AntibodyDescription Mycobacterium tuberculosis complex Probe qPCR Kit is a PCR kit intended for research use in nucleic acid analysis under controlled laboratory conditions using probe based real time PCR. Purified DNA is directly amplified using sequence specific primers and probes.
